Funds initiatives related to urban and rural habitat quality, youth art education, and mental health services in Texas.
CARSON FAMILY FOUNDATION has 90 grants on file funding 26 organizations. Giving increased from $65,000 in 2024 to $68,000 in 2025. Reported assets: $713,788.

Giving History
| Year | Total Granted | Grants Made | Avg Grant |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$68,000 | 19 | $3,579 |
| 2024 | $65,000 | 17 | $3,824 |
| 2023 | $47,000 | 20 | $2,350 |
| 2022 | $40,000 | 17 | $2,353 |
| 2021 | $35,000 | 17 | $2,059 |
